Amyloid fibrils are aggregates of misfolded proteins.  Under most circumstances, misfolded proteins are either refolded by chaperone proteins or degraded by the proteasome. However, in the case of a mutation or a disease, these proteins can accumulate to form large clusters and often further assemble to form elongated fibers, called fibrils.

Localized mediastinal amyloidosis: A misnomer?

Michael Hoch, Congli Wang, Dina Caroline

    Radiology Case Reports
    |June 22, 2016
    PubMed
    Summary

    This study details a rare case of mediastinal amyloidosis, a condition of abnormal protein buildup. Localized amyloidosis may represent a distinct subtype with a potentially better prognosis than systemic forms.

    Area of Science:

    • Medicine
    • Pathology
    • Radiology

    Background:

    • Amyloidosis involves abnormal protein folding and deposition in tissues, causing diverse clinical symptoms.
    • Systemic amyloidosis affects multiple organs, while localized forms are less common.
    • Mediastinal amyloidosis, particularly without lung involvement, is exceptionally rare.

    Observation:

    • A 75-year-old male presented with fatigue and shortness of breath.
    • Imaging revealed amyloidosis isolated to the mediastinum, a highly unusual presentation.
    • The case highlights atypical features of amyloidosis.

    Findings:

    • Localized mediastinal amyloidosis can manifest as amyloidomas.
    • This subtype may have a better prognosis compared to classic systemic amyloidosis.
